Output 2a953350c35eb40272a88d4104303a10bd2e48a2f4ceb707eec15c7aa92566f7:1

value
6934974648246
script pubkey
OP_0 OP_PUSHBYTES_20 44b626460ef3d3ac846611cf2ab7c18b03361e3a
address
tb1qgjmzv3sw70f6eprxz88j4d7p3vpnv836n6l8lt
transaction
2a953350c35eb40272a88d4104303a10bd2e48a2f4ceb707eec15c7aa92566f7
confirmations
167638
spent
true